Hey everyone!! I am a singer songwriter from New Orleans. A lot of my early influences are from my dad (who can play a New Orleans piano like the best of them.) I grew up listening to James Booker and Dr. John. So piano was my first instrument, closely followed by guitar.
I moved to Austin for school and had a regular gig on 6th street.My songwriting career began there and inspite of developing a following in Austin, I moved to Los Angeles to see what the West Coast held for me. Through a mutual friend I met Mike Malinin of the Goo Goo Dolls and in additon to producing my second EP entitiled "This is Real" he played live with me in Los Angeles.
I have had a Los Angeles Music Award nomination, won the Alberto VO5 Red hot rising star contest in 2006. With those winnings I made my latest self titiled EP "Lauren Barrett", produced by Marshall Altman. This past January I played at the Blue Bird Cafe in Nashville and have been writing country feverishly since then. I have come back to Nashville a couple of times this year to cowrite with some great people.
I just finished a successful 9 city tour that ran through Texas and Louisiana. Since Hurricane Katrina I had been trying to get back to New Orleans. So it was really great to play in my hometown again. Looks like I might actually be starring in an indie movie, "Oblivious," that will be shot in Atlanta and New Orleans this summer. I am hoping to place some songs in the sound track. I will be uploading more stuff soon.

Well, these months go pretty fast – I will be out of town for most of June and hopefully will be shooting a movie in July and part of August… I have been booked to play at the Democratic National Convention in August – sharing the main stage with Cyril Neville and Irma Thomas – 2 great New Orleanian musicians/artists. I’ll also be playing some of the private parties for the convention…yea!!Great opportunity and exposure – I’ll actually get to play originals.
